Definitions
from The American Heritage® Dictionary of the English Language, 5th Edition.
- adjective Of, relating to, or produced by opsonins.
from The Century Dictionary.
- Of or pertaining to opsonin.
from Wiktionary, Creative Commons Attribution/Share-Alike License.
- adjective Relating to, produced by, or involving
opsonin .
